Well, now that has been remedied with the actor joining the cast of Harry Potter spin-off,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them, as Graves, a wizard that the movies hero, Newt Scarmander (Eddie Redmayne), in New York during his quest to find and document the various magical creatures that make their home in the wizarding world.
With Redmayne and other rising stars, including Dan Fogler (Balls of Fury), Ezra Miller (We Need to Talk About Kevin), Josh Gad (Frozen, Pixels), and Katherine Waterson (Inherent Vice), making up the main cast, director David Yates seems to be following the Harry Potter formula of building up the supporting cast with veteran actors and known names.
